Outreach Phlebotomist / Radiology / Full Time Days The Outreach Phlebotomist is assigned to a medical group practice. They function as a liaison with the practice and tasks may include but are not limited to registering patients, order entry, collecting blood or other specimen types, processing specimens, and point of care testing. The Outreach Phlebotomist also performs client service duties related to registration, billing-related functions, client training and guidance as it relates to laboratory testing. The Outreach Phlebotomist delivers excellent patient and client service, answers patient/client questions, acts as a resource for patient information, and strengthens the relationship between the patient/client and the organization. MAJOR TASKS, DUTIES AND RESPONSIBLITIES 1. Greets patients pleasantly. Answers questions regarding laboratory and facility procedures with courtesy and professionalism. Verifies patient identity using 2 patient identifiers. 2. Accurately inputs patient registration information and verifies existing information in system. This may or include NPL’s, BGSU clients, and Occupational Health Clients. 3. Inputs tests and diagnoses in Medicare compliancy program to verify eligibility. Explains procedure for failed tests and has ABN signed and routed to appropriate areas. 4. Proficiently collects and labels specimens from patients. Performs blood draws competently and expediently with as little patient discomfort as possible Demonstrates knowledge of tubes or containers to use, volume of blood needed and associated test requirements by properly collecting the samples required for testing. Trains others in collection techniques. 5. Completes Waived Testing as needed at the practice. Documents results. Runs appropriate QC and keeps temperature, maintenance, and other logs as required. Assures that anyone running Waived Testing has been assessed for competence before testing. 6. Competently uses information systems to order (e.g., order entry, order retrieval, order review, order cancellation, add-ons, etc.). Accurately and completely fills out any required Laboratory paper requisitions, logs and forms. Performs materials management duties (inventorying, ordering, stocking) for the assigned location. 7. Properly processes specimens for analysis in a time-appropriate manner. Assesses specimen requirements for referral testing and troubleshoots any specimen requirement and/or referral testing specimen or order entry issues. 8. Communicates and troubleshoots any problem specimens in a timely manner. Works with providers or site Manager to correct issues. Takes accurate phone messages and lab orders and may provide written reports to providers. EDUCATION, TRAINING AND EXPERIENCE • High school diploma/GED or equivalent required • Training in a formal phlebotomy program which includes a didactic training and clinical experience preferred; Phlebotomy Certification or eligible and one year of phlebotomy experience preferred.
